So this has been my first time incubating little chicks. We bought 6 black tail and 6 light Sussex. By day 18 there were clearly some unviable eggs (only the light Sussex for some reason) so I took them out and was left with 9 eggs. 5 hatched day 21/22 no problem, the other two on day 23. All 7 chicks are doing well so far but I’d left the other two in the incubator just in case. It’s day 25 now and I’d lost hope but didn’t want to turn off the incubator in case so candled one of the eggs. I couldn’t actually see movement but I’m sure I physically felt the egg move twice!!! Is there any hope?
 
I have heard of chicks hatching on the 27th!
If you can see strong veins, leave it in there for another day or two.
If there is no pipping by the 28th, no hope sorry.
